Who invoices what

Two invoices: our installation work, and the grid operator’s one-off charge.

This is the main reason upgrade quotations are so hard to compare. One contractor quotes only their own work, another includes the grid operator, and a third gives a total without explaining what is in it.

Invoice one — our installation work, from € 695

Almost everything in the meter cupboard has to be redone: a three-phase main switch, circuits redistributed across three phases so the load is even, RCDs adjusted, and the cable between supply and consumer unit replaced if it is undersized. If the unit is already full, a new consumer unit is often the logical step — then it becomes € 895 to € 1,850 instead of € 695.

Invoice two — the grid operator, about € 369

In Amsterdam that is Liander. They replace the supply itself: the street cable, main fuses and meter. For an upgrade to 3×25 A that is a one-off in the order of € 369. That invoice goes to you directly; we do not mark it up and earn nothing on it.

What we do handle is submitting the application and aligning the schedule, so you do not have to wrestle with a portal and the grid technician does not arrive to a locked door. That costs € 185 and in practice saves two or three phone calls and a wrongly filled form.

What does not come with it: higher monthly costs

This is the misconception that puts people off. Upgrading from 1×25 A to 3×25 A does not change your annual standing charge — both sit in the same tariff band at the grid operator. You pay once, then nothing extra. Only from 3×35 A upwards do you jump to a dearer band, and then you pay hundreds of euros more every year.

The table that shapes your annual bill

Connection capacities and what each one actually costs you — once, and every year.

Grid operators group connections into bands. Within a band you pay the same standing charge whether you have one or three phases. That is exactly why the step from 1×25 A to 3×25 A is so favourable — and the step after it so expensive.

ConnectionDeliversSuitable forStanding charge per year
1×25 A± 5,75 kWHome without heavy appliances; cooking on gas or ceramicBase category
1×35 A± 8 kWUncommon; rarely installed nowadaysHigher than base
3×25 A± 17,25 kWInduction with wok, 11 kW charger, heat pump — most modern homesSame as 1×25 A
3×35 A± 24 kWLarge home with charger and heat pump and induction, or two carsA few hundred euros higher
3×50 A± 34,5 kWVery large home or light commercial useSignificantly higher
3×80 A en hoger± 55 kW and moreCommercial building, HOA garage with multiple charge pointsBusiness rate

Exact rates differ by grid operator and are set yearly; check current figures on your own operator’s site. What is constant: 1×25 A and 3×25 A sit in the same band, and from 3×35 A the standing charge rises substantially. That ratio is what our advice is based on.

When 3×35 A really is justified

When the load calculation comes out above 17 kW simultaneous peak. In practice that happens with an 11 kW charger, a heat pump and induction with a wok zone in a large house — or with two electric cars that both charge overnight. In every other case, 3×25 A with good load balancing is the smarter and, over time, much cheaper choice.

Before you submit the application

Three ways to avoid an upgrade altogether, when your situation allows it.

An upgrade quickly adds up to around twelve hundred euros. Sometimes that is unavoidable. Often it is not, and we would rather say so now than after the bill is paid.

OPTION 1

Dynamic load balancing

Dynamic load management

A meter in the cupboard continuously reads your total demand and throttles the heaviest load. If your car charges while you cook, it simply charges a little slower. For a 7.4 kW charger on single phase this is almost always enough — and hundreds of euros cheaper than upgrading.

€ 265 instead of ± € 1,250
OPTION 2

Power-limiting the hob

Almost every induction hob can be limited in the menu to 3.7 kW or 5.5 kW. You still cook on all zones, just not all four at full power at once. For most households that is barely noticeable in practice, and it saves the entire upgrade.

Free — we set it up
OPTION 3

Groepen beter verdelen

Rebalancing circuits

Sometimes the problem is not the supply but the distribution: six heavy appliances on two circuits. Rebalancing and adding a circuit fixes the trips without involving the grid operator.

Rebalance € 195 · add a circuit € 265

When an upgrade really cannot be avoided

With an EV charger of 11 kW or more, with most heat pumps, with induction with a wok zone, and with three-phase power for a workshop, sauna or whirlpool. Those appliances need three phases — no smart control changes that. If your peak load above exceeds six and a half kilowatts, upgrading is also the sensible choice, even if it still just works technically.

From application to power

The six steps of an upgrade — and where the waiting actually happens.

The work itself is one day. Lead time is set by the grid operator, and we have as little control over that as you do. What we do control: scheduling our own work so you do not need to take two days off.

Step 1 · day 1

Survey and load calculation

We look in the meter cupboard, inventory your appliances and produce the calculation that determines which connection size you need. You get that calculation on paper — even if the outcome is that you do not need to upgrade.

Step 2 · day 2

Quotation and application

You receive a fixed quotation with both amounts: our work and the expected grid-operator fee, listed separately. After approval we submit the application.

Step 3 · 4 – 10 weeks

Waiting for the grid operator

Almost all of the waiting sits here. The grid operator books a date and sends it to you directly. We stay in touch and warn you if the schedule shifts.

Step 4 · beforehand

Our preparatory work in the meter cupboard

Where possible we prepare the consumer unit in advance: fit a new unit, redistribute circuits, ready the cabling. That keeps the grid operator’s day short.

Step 5 · the day itself

Replace the supply and reconnect

The grid operator replaces cable, main fuses and meter — usually half a day. We are present and then finish the installation, balance circuits across the phases and test everything.

Step 6 · the same day

Measure and hand over

Full measurement protocol, meter-cupboard card with the new phase layout, and a signed NEN 1010 report in your inbox. After that the charger, heat pump or new hob can go live.

Does my consumer unit also need replacing?

Usually yes, for a simple reason: a unit built for single phase often has no room for a three-phase main switch and too little space to balance circuits across three phases. And a home that is heavy enough to need an upgrade usually also needs more circuits.

If your unit was fitted after 2010 and has spare space, sometimes only the main switch and a redistribution are enough. We tell you honestly at the survey what applies.

Why does phase balancing matter?

With three phases you have three times 25 amps, but not as one big pool: each phase has its own 25 A. If all your heavy appliances sit on phase one, that phase still trips while capacity remains on the other two.

That is why we balance circuits deliberately: kitchen on one phase, laundry and bathroom on the second, charger and lighting on the third. It costs no extra material, only a moment’s thought — but it is the difference between an installation that works and one that keeps tripping after an expensive upgrade.

Is VAT on an upgrade 21% or 9%?

21%. The reduced 9% rate in the Netherlands applies only to labour for insulating, plastering, painting and wallpapering in homes older than two years; electrical work is not on that list.

One exception can work in your favour: if you upgrade as part of a rooftop solar installation on your home, the meter-cupboard work required for that falls under the 0% rate. Tell us upfront and we will split the invoice correctly.
